An important message to everyone who attends bingo at the Buncombe Creek CC. Bingo will be put on hold for now until a new building is found. I know it is an inconvenience, but I am sure an end will be in sight soon. I will have more information as it is released to me.

Be sure to come by the Shay Community Center on Thursday, December 12 at 6:30 p.m. for their annual Christmas party. They are asking everyone to bring finger food/desserts and a $10.00 gift item for the Dirty Santa. They will also be drawing for the new owner of the quilt they have been selling raffle tickets for.

A few days later, the Buncombe Creek Ladies Auxiliary will be hosting their annual Christmas Party at the Shay Community Center as well on Tuesday, December 17 at 11:30 a.m. Be sure to bring finger food, a $10.00 wrapped gift and your Christmas Cheer. The Buncombe Creek Volunteer Fire Department will be holding their monthly meeting on this day as well beginning at 7:00 p.m.

I want to mention that the members of Perry Park had a nice gathering on December 7 at their local Community Center to thank various vendors and friends for services throughout the year. It was hosted by Mike & Dan Turner with help from Lisa Crawford, Linda Turner and a few others to make this possible. A special thank you to Jimbo & Jamey Edwards for the awesome meal.
